






The comprehensive 5-gauge system measures pressure in five different ranges: 10/60/160/400/600 bar for low-, medium-, and high-pressure hydraulic systems. Featuring SUS304 stainless steel, glycerin, and brass construction, each gauge gives accurate readings on both the PSI and bar scales. The wide pressure range allows testing excavators, loaders, bulldozers, and other construction equipment.
The dual-point testing feature lets you check the pressure at both the pump outlet and the actuator end simultaneously, so you can compare them in real time. This hydraulic pressure tester kit accurately measures the pressure difference between hydraulic system components, quickly identifying internal leaks and blockages.
The precision-engineered gauges feature housings made of SUS304 stainless steel, making them strong and heat and rust resistant in harsh industrial settings. The glycerin-filled design prevents leaks, keeps the color from turning yellow, reduces internal friction, and eliminates vibrations for more accurate measurements. For long-term use without wear, the brass-thread construction provides sharp, strong connections.
The glycerin filling effectively reduces vibrations, ensuring stable readings during use and maintaining measurement accuracy. The stainless steel construction keeps the structure from rusting or breaking down, even after years of use in tough conditions where regular gauges would fail quickly.
The extensive coupling collection includes 20 carefully machined test couplings with G, M, UNF, and NPT thread standards, making them compatible with most hydraulic systems. For quick system connection, four quick couplers are provided in Type B and Type C designs.
Each coupling comes with a protective plastic cap that protects the external threads from damage and prevents test fittings from wearing out or deforming during movement or storage. The wide thread coverage ensures that connections are safe and leak-free across a range of hydraulic system setups, so you do not need to use additional adapters.
The three flexible test hoses measure 5.2 ft (1.6 m) and 10.4 ft (3.2 m) in length, allowing you to connect them in tight areas and hard-to-reach places.
